Course Details
• Data Accuracy Fundamentals: Understanding the importance of data accuracy, common causes of data inaccuracies, and best practices for ensuring data accuracy.
• Data Collection Techniques: Exploring various data collection methods, their strengths and weaknesses, and how to choose the most appropriate method for a given scenario.
• Data Cleaning and Preprocessing: Learning techniques for identifying and correcting errors, inconsistencies, and missing values in datasets to improve data quality.
• Statistical Analysis Techniques: Understanding various statistical methods, their assumptions, and how to interpret results to avoid misleading conclusions.
• Data Visualization Best Practices: Learning how to create effective data visualizations that accurately represent data, avoid distortions, and facilitate understanding.
• Bias in Data and Analysis: Identifying and mitigating common cognitive biases, sample biases, and measurement biases that can lead to misleading statistics.
• Ethical Considerations in Data Analysis: Examining ethical issues related to data privacy, informed consent, and responsible reporting of statistical findings.
• Quality Control in Data Analysis: Implementing quality control measures, such as reproducibility checks and peer review, to ensure the accuracy and reliability of statistical analyses.
• Communicating Statistical Results: Developing effective communication strategies to present statistical results clearly, accurately, and honestly to diverse audiences.
